What does it mean when your dog doesn’t pass a stool?

Dog Bowel Diseases (in alphabetical order) Constipation is a dog bowel movement condition that means it’s difficult for your dog to pass a stool. S/he may pass stools infrequently; have incomplete bowel movements or a hard time passing dry and/or hard feces.

What happens when a dog has persistent diarrhea?

Persistent diarrhea leads to weight loss, loss of appetite, loss of body condition, apathy, lethargy, depression, poor skin/coat condition and a decrease in their usual activities. Dog bowel movement problems that result in diarrhea are usually the result of problems in either the large intestine or the small intestine.

Can a constipated dog be a medical emergency?

Constipation itself is usually not a critical emergency, but it is a sign that something is going on that requires attention, Mahony said. However, in rare cases, constipation can develop because of problems affecting other body systems, she said.

Can a back pain cause a dog to have constipation?
